JSPM

is-sea

0.3.1
  • ESM via JSPM
  • ES Module Entrypoint
  • Export Map
  • Keywords
  • License
  • Repository URL
  • TypeScript Types
  • README
  • Created
  • Published
  • Downloads 145
  • Score
    100M100P100Q63160F
  • License MIT

Check whether a geographic coordinate is in the sea or not on the earth.

Package Exports

  • is-sea

This package does not declare an exports field, so the exports above have been automatically detected and optimized by JSPM instead. If any package subpath is missing, it is recommended to post an issue to the original package (is-sea) to support the "exports" field. If that is not possible, create a JSPM override to customize the exports field for this package.

Readme

is-sea

Travis CI Codecov npm npm version npm dependencies npm dev dependencies

🌊 Check whether a geographic coordinate is in the sea or not on the earth.

Click on the map for a live preview.

Install

$ npm install --save is-sea

Usage

You can query any (lat,lng) pair on the earth.

const isSea = require('is-sea');

// Query a point in Italy.
isSea.get(41.9028, 12.4964);
// => false

// Query a point somewhere in Atlantic Ocean.
isSea.get(40, -40);
// => true

The package internally uses @geo-maps/earth-seas map with 10m resolution.

API

get(lat, lng) ⇒ Array.<string>

Returns wheather the given point is in the sea or not.

Returns: Array.<string> - True if the point is in the sea, false otherwise.

Param Type Description
lat number The latitude of the point.
lng number The longitude of the point.

Authors

See also the list of contributors who participated in this project.

License

This project is licensed under the MIT License - see the LICENSE file for details.